Transaction

6ca7a3f91c7d6f701860d6b893ce714084db0ef38fa2f9f8bc3162c8fdd392ce

Summary

In Block347626
TimeFri, 08 Sep 2023 18:50:45 UTC
Total Input607.61604818 Nebula
Total Output662.61604818 Nebula
Fees0 Nebula

Details

CoinStake TX0 Nebula ×
RnVfSRHS3nrMnwibu9V55dPfDjq2uDNEEu643.36604818 Nebula ×
RwhHaECenuQvRg4BQToHzV4VUgLXxBtfGp19.25 Nebula
Fee: 0 Nebula
618220 Confirmations662.61604818 Nebula
Raw Transaction